Do keep in mind, however, these shrubs will grow in any soil that isn’t soggy. Keep the ultimate size in mind when you consider growing Crimson Pygmy barberry plants and where to site them. The shrubs grow to 18 to 24 inches (45.5-61 cm.) tall and 30 to 36 inches (76-91.5 cm.) wide.
WebIf unconventionally colored evergreen shrubs are your thing, the Purple Daydream Loropetalum may be perfect for you. Dark wine-purple foliage and ruby red ribbon blooms in Spring, the Purple Daydream provides a unique flair to any landscape all year long.
